How fast is DSL internet in Bunkie?
The map below shows maximum DSL internet speeds by area in Bunkie.

DSL Internet Speed Key
The average Bunkie home can get up to 11 Mbps on their DSL internet plan. The fastest DSL download speed in the city is 40 Mbps, which 1.25% of residents can get. Some homes and apartments do not have access to these speeds. On the slower end, for example, 78.97% of homes can only purchase plans up to 10 Mbps.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in Bunkie?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Bunkie you live. In general, fiber competes most often with DSL in the city.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 96.65% of Bunkie homes.
- Cable is fastest for less than 1% of the city.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for 1.57%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 1.01% of Bunkie homes.
